Page 1 of 1

Telegram 是否提供官方粉丝数据接口?

Posted: Mon Jun 16, 2025 3:52 am
by muskanislam44
Telegram 在其平台设计中非常强调用户隐私保护,因此,它不提供直接的、公开的API接口来让频道管理员或第三方获取其粉丝(订阅者)的详细个人数据,例如他们的用户名列表、电话号码或其他私人信息。

1. 频道数据获取的官方限制
隐私设计理念: Telegram 频道的设计初衷是作为一种单向广播工具,管理员向大量订阅者发布信息。为了保护订阅者的隐私,频道管理员无法查看订阅者的完整列表,更无法获取他们的个人身份信息(如用户名、电话号码)。频道订阅者之间也是相互匿名的。这一设计原则是 Telegram 核心隐私策略的一部分。

可获取的聚合数据: 频道管理员可以通过 Telegram 应用本身或某些官方/半官方工具,获取到的是聚合和匿名的统计数据。这些数据通常包括:

总订阅者数量: 频道当前的订阅者总数。
订阅者增长/流失趋势: 每日、每周、每月订阅者数量的变化。
消息阅览数(Views): 每条消息被多少人看到。
转发次数: 消息被转发的次数。
表情回应(Reactions): 用户对消息所做的表情反馈数量。
语言分布(部分情况下): 订阅者的主要语言分布。
活跃时段: 订阅者最活跃的时间段。 这些数据主要是用于衡量内容表现和频道运营效果的,它们不涉及任何个人身份信息。
2. Bot API 与 TDLib 的局限性
Telegram 确实提供了开发者API,主要分为两类:

Bot API: 允许开发者创建机器人,并通过机器人与 多米尼加电报粉丝数据 用户互动。机器人可以获取与其直接互动用户的User ID和用户名,但不能用于扫描频道或群组获取所有成员列表及其详细信息。机器人可以检查用户是否是某个频道或群组的成员(使用 getChatMember 方法),但这仅仅是检查成员状态,并不能批量获取成员列表或其个人数据。
Telegram API (Client API) 和 TDLib (Telegram Database Library): 允许开发者构建自己的Telegram客户端应用。理论上,通过这种API,如果开发者能以用户的身份登录并访问某个频道,可能会看到更多信息。但要大规模地获取频道订阅者信息,尤其是在用户不知情的情况下,同样违反Telegram的服务条款和隐私政策,且技术上非常复杂,并需要规避Telegram严格的速率限制和反滥用机制。
3. 数据出口与隐私保护
Telegram 官方提供了个人用户导出自己聊天记录和数据的功能(通常通过桌面版应用)。但这仅仅是用户针对自己数据的导出,不能被第三方或频道管理员用来获取其他用户的隐私数据。Telegram 的隐私政策明确指出,他们不会将用户数据用于广告定位,也不会出售给第三方。这种坚定的隐私立场是其平台的核心竞争力,也意味着它不会提供开放的接口来允许大规模的数据抓取。

4. 应对与合规性建议
鉴于 Telegram 对用户隐私的严格保护,以及直接获取频道粉丝数据的技术和合规限制,企业和营销人员应避免尝试通过非官方或可疑的第三方工具来“抓取”数据。这类行为不仅可能导致账户被封禁,更会触犯数据保护法规,面临严重的法律和声誉风险。

合规的替代方案包括:

利用官方提供的匿名统计数据 来优化内容和运营策略。
通过频道内的互动功能(如投票、问卷调查、链接到外部表单)引导用户自愿提供信息,并在此过程中明确告知数据使用目的,获得用户同意。
将Telegram频道作为引流渠道,引导用户访问企业自己的网站或平台进行注册、咨询或购买,在这些自有平台上合法地收集和管理用户数据。
总而言之,Telegram 不提供官方的粉丝数据接口来获取订阅者的个人身份信息。这种限制是其隐私保护承诺的一部分,也是未来所有基于用户数据的营销活动必须严格遵守的准则。